How Scientific Psychologists Particularly Address Social Stress and anxiety

Scientific psychologists carry specialized expertise to social stress and anxiety procedure that differs appreciably from standard supportive counseling. Making use of proof-dependent ways particularly developed for social panic problem, they help dismantle the advanced architecture of ideas, feelings, and behaviors retaining your social distress.

Treatment commonly starts with a radical assessment of your distinct social anxiousness styles. Which scenarios result in by far the most extreme reactions? What feelings immediately occur? What avoidance behaviors have grown to be habitual? This specific knowing will allow your psychologist to create a cure strategy exactly personalized to your needs.

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), specially efficient for social stress, allows you recognize and problem the distorted thinking patterns fueling your social fears. These are not only irrational thoughts for being dismissed but deeply ingrained beliefs that have to have systematic restructuring. Your psychologist will guide you through recognizing assumptions like brain-examining ("Absolutely everyone can notify I am nervous"), catastrophizing ("I'll entirely freeze up"), and personalizing ("They're all judging me negatively").

Graduated exposure therapy—thoroughly designed to Develop social self-assurance incrementally—means that you can observe increasingly difficult social scenarios in a supportive therapeutic framework. Contrary to very well-this means information to "just set yourself out there," this structured method guarantees Every stage builds upon previous successes, steadily expanding your comfort zone without overwhelming your coping means.

Social competencies schooling may very well be included when stress has constrained options to create comfortable conversation designs. These aren't synthetic scripts but realistic approaches for navigating conversations, managing silences, and expressing you authentically.
